免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

windows应用软件开发工具

Windows应用软件开发工具是指用于开发Windows操作系统下应用软件的工具,包括编程语言、开发环境、集成开发环境、框架等。

1. 编程语言

Windows应用软件开发中最常用的编程语言是C++、C#和Visual Basic。C++是一种高效的编程语言,可以直接访问操作系统和硬件资源,适合开发需要高性能的应用程序。C#是一种面向对象的编程语言,具有较高的开发效率和代码可读性,适合开发中小型应用程序。Visual Basic是一种易学易用的编程语言,适合初学者入门。

2. 开发环境

Windows应用软件开发需要使用到开发环境,包括Microsoft Visual Studio和Code::Blocks等。Microsoft Visual Studio是一款强大的集成开发环境,支持多种编程语言,包括C++、C#和Visual Basic等。它提供了丰富的调试、测试和部署工具,可以帮助开发者提高开发效率和程序质量。Code::Blocks是一个免费的开源跨平台集成开发环境,支持多种编程语言,包括C++、C和Fortran等。它具有轻量级、易于安装和使用的特点,适合小型项目的开发。

3. 集成开发环境

集成开发环境是指将多个开发工具集成在一起,提供更完整的开发环境。常用的集成开发环境包括Eclipse和NetBeans等。Eclipse是一款免费的开源集成开发环境,支持多种编程语言,包括Java、C++和Python等。它具有插件式架构,可以通过插件扩展功能。NetBeans是一款免费的开源集成开发环境,支持多种编程语言,包括Java、C++和PHP等。它提供了丰富的工具和插件,可以帮助开发者提高开发效率和程序质量。

4. 框架

框架是指为了完成特定任务而设计的软件组件集合。Windows应用软件开发中常用的框架包括.NET Framework和MFC等。.NET Framework是一个面向对象的开发框架,支持多种编程语言,包括C++、C#和Visual Basic等。它提供了丰富的类库和工具,可以帮助开发者快速构建Windows应用程序。MFC是一款面向C++开发的框架,可以帮助开发者快速构建Windows应用程序。它提供了丰富的类库和工具,可以访问操作系统和硬件资源。

总之,Windows应用软件开发工具是从编程语言、开发环境、集成开发环境、框架等多个方面来支持开发者进行开发的。不同的开发工具有不同的特点,开发者需要综合考虑自己的需求和技术水平来选择适合自己的工具。


相关知识:
dsw生成exe
DSW(Developer Studio Workspace)是一个微软Visual C++的工程文件格式,用于储存多个项目文件的集合,以便于开发者在一个应用程序中管理。DSW文件通常用于存储多个DLL(动态链接库)和EXE(可执行文件)项目。下面是详细介
2023-04-27
c 文件生成exe文件步骤
C 文件生成 EXE 文件的过程可以分为四个主要步骤:预处理、编译、汇编和链接。接下来,我们将详细了解每个步骤。这里考虑一个简单的 C 文件,例如 main.c:```c#include int main() { printf("Hello, Wor
2023-04-27
苹果电脑软件开发
苹果电脑软件开发是指开发适用于苹果电脑操作系统的软件,也就是macOS系统下的软件开发。苹果电脑软件开发的原理和流程与其他操作系统的软件开发类似,但是由于macOS系统的特殊性,苹果电脑软件开发也有其特殊性。首先,苹果电脑软件开发需要使用Xcode软件进行
2023-04-14
网页封装exe文件
网页封装exe文件,指的是将网页相关的HTML、CSS、JavaScript等文件打包成一个可执行的EXE文件,以便用户可以直接运行该文件,在不需要浏览器的情况下查看网页内容。这种方式常用于制作离线版网站、CD光盘版网站、电子书等。网页封装exe文件的原理
2023-04-14
浏览器打包成桌面exe应用
将浏览器打包成桌面exe应用是一种将网页转化为本地应用程序的方法,可以使用户更方便地访问网页,同时也可以增加用户体验。本文将介绍浏览器打包成桌面exe应用的原理和详细步骤。一、原理浏览器打包成桌面exe应用的原理是使用Electron技术,它是一个基于No
2023-04-14
如何将网站打包成app
随着智能手机的普及,越来越多的网站开始考虑将自己打包成一个APP,以便更好地满足用户的需求。本文将介绍如何将网站打包成APP的原理和详细步骤。一、原理将网站打包成APP的原理其实很简单,就是将网站的内容通过WebView控件嵌入到APP中。WebView是
2023-04-14
做exe软件
EXE是Windows操作系统下的可执行文件格式,它可以直接在Windows操作系统下运行。在Windows系统中,EXE文件是非常常见的文件类型,许多软件都是以EXE文件的形式存在的。那么,如何制作EXE软件呢?下面将为您介绍EXE制作的原理和详细步骤。
2023-04-14
windows程序打包程序
Windows程序打包程序是一种将Windows应用程序打包成单个可执行文件的工具。这种工具可以将应用程序及其依赖项打包成一个独立的可执行文件,使其更易于分发和使用。在本文中,我们将讨论Windows程序打包程序的原理和详细介绍。原理在讨论Windows程
2023-04-14
webassembly开发桌面应用
WebAssembly是一种新型的低级字节码,可以在现代Web浏览器中运行。WebAssembly可以作为编译目标,也可以通过JavaScript API直接使用。它可以将各种高级语言编译成可在浏览器中运行的字节码,例如C/C++、Rust、Go等。由于W
2023-04-14
uos打开exe
uos是一款基于Linux的操作系统,它具有很多优秀的特性,例如高度的安全性、强大的性能和可靠的稳定性等等。在uos上打开exe文件,需要通过Wine这个工具来实现。Wine是一个免费的开源软件,它可以在Linux系统上运行Windows应用程序。下面我们
2023-04-14
ubuntu打包自己的软件
Ubuntu是一种基于Debian的Linux操作系统,广泛用于服务器和个人计算机。在Ubuntu中,用户可以通过软件包管理器apt-get或者dpkg命令行工具安装和卸载软件包。但是,有时候我们需要自己打包软件,以便在其他机器上安装和使用。下面,我将介绍
2023-04-14
jpackage打包exe
jpackage是JDK 14中的一个新功能,它可以将Java应用程序打包成本地安装包,例如Windows的exe和macOS的dmg。在过去,开发人员必须使用第三方工具,如Launch4j和JSmooth,来将Java应用程序打包成本地安装包。jpack
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4